WebThe method is different from conventional aerobic composting, with specially chosen red worms, commonly Eisenia Foetida, added to the compost heap. These worms have high appetites and breeding abilities, can digest the organic waste materials and pass them through their digestive tract to produce vermicompost in the form of granules ... WebJun 10, 2024 · Next, dump the worms on top of their freshly prepared home and gently spread them around on the surface. Worms are photosensitive, so they’ll gradually move down into the bedding to avoid the light.
